Case IH 19484 (F-519546-02) – Engine Control Unit (ECU) / Engine Control Module (ECM): Fault check for Model based plausibility check of fourth exhaust-gas temperature.

Issue description

The engine control system is comparing the actual temperature reading from the 4th exhaust gas temperature (EGT) sensor against a calculated (model-based) temperature value. When the physical sensor's reading deviates too far from what the software model predicts it should be under current operating conditions, the system flags the sensor reading as "implausible" and logs this fault.

Check the cause

  1. Visually inspect the wiring harness and the 2-pin Bosch connector leading to the 4th EGT sensor for chafing, melting, corrosion, or loose connections

  2. Inspect the exhaust piping and SCR/DPF housing near the sensor for exhaust leaks. A leak can alter the actual temperature reaching the sensor, causing a plausibility mismatch.

  3. Remove the sensor and check for excessive soot buildup or physical damage to the probe

  4. Ensure there are no active codes for ambient air temperature, DEF pressure, or upstream/downstream NOx sensors (e.g., 19454, 19455, 19496), as these can skew the ECU's model-based temperature calculations

Repair steps

  1. Safety First

    Park the machine on a level surface, turn off the engine, and allow the exhaust system to cool completely. Exhaust components reach extremely high temperatures during operation and regeneration.

  2. Locate the Sensor

    Locate the 4th exhaust gas temperature sensor on the aftertreatment/exhaust housing (typically threaded into the exhaust stream near the DPF/SCR assembly).

  3. Disconnect Wiring

    Carefully unplug the 2-pin electrical connector. Be gentle to avoid damaging the main wiring harness.

  4. Remove the Sensor

    Use a wrench (typically 17mm) to unthread the sensor from the exhaust housing. If it is stuck, apply penetrating oil and allow it to soak to prevent stripping the threads.

  5. Prepare the New Sensor

    Apply a high-temperature anti-seize compound to the threads of the new sensor (avoid getting any on the sensor probe itself).

  6. Install the New Sensor

    Thread the new sensor into the housing by hand to prevent cross-threading, then tighten to the OEM torque specification.

  7. Reconnect

    Plug the 2-pin electrical connector back into the harness.

  8. Clear Codes and Test

    Use a diagnostic tool to clear the 19484 fault code. Run the machine up to operating temperature or perform a manual regeneration to verify the sensor is reading correctly and the code does not return.
